Dear Necmi,

Thank you very much for arranging our Turkish Gulet holiday in July, 2009. This was our second boating holiday with Boating Turkey, and we absolutely loved it! We chartered the Miriam Sophie, a 28 metre luxury gulet with two other families, and cruised from Marmaris, through Turkey, to Symi and Rhodes. Our captain and his family, who were the crew, were very amenable, and did everything they could to make our trip fantastic. The food was superb, you really wonder how they can whip up such great dishes on a boat! The coves and islands we visited were all gorgeous, and the highlight I think was our 3 nights in Symi, the harbour was just gorgeous, with Italian colonial architecture and brilliant cafes, then the following 2 nights were spent in little coves with the most magnificent blue water to swim in. The captain also took us to his home port in Turkey, Green Village, which was delightful.

The itinerary was very flexible, and crew happy to accommodate our choices. The boat was immaculately maintained, the cabins were large and roomy, the bathrooms were spacious and had a proper shower and toilet. There was loads of deck space both up front with sunbeds for all, and at the rear, which was enormous. We loved to sleep on deck, falling asleep with the stars at night. The captain was very skilled, we were amazed how he could manoevre such a large boat into tight spaces.

All in all, we had a brilliant experience. The booking and organization process was extremely simple, easy and smooth, and Necmi was very patient with us as we changed plans several times during the booking and departure period. The drinks etc were all pre-ordered via the net.

If you want a truly relaxing holiday, the sun and breeze in your face and not a care in the world, you can't beat this. No TV (they did actually have TV but we didn't tell the kids that) no phones, no worries.....
